TCM and homeopathy

I was wondering if you can help me with a question that neither my chinese doctor/acupuncturist nor my homeopath can answer. I am seeing a TCM doctor to try and cure my Poly cystic ovary syndrome in order to get pregnant. She is treating me with acupuncture, cupping and a medicine called gui zhi fu ling tang. I am seing a homeopath to try and get a remedy that will make me more happy and much much more self confident and positive about life. After very thorough conversation and analysis, she is suggesting staphysagria C-200, one single pill (she is classical homeopath). My concern is, can I mix the TCM and the homeopathic remedies -both in general and mostly these 2 specifically mentioned remedies? I would be very thankful indeed if you can help me out or know anyone who would know.

I work closely with several TCM practitioners in clinic. We share patients at times. I have found that our two systems of medicine can overlap and clash at times. At worst, the aggravation on a homoeopathic remedy can be neutralized by acupuncture or herbs used suppressively and therefore cure is prevented this way. However, with a TCM/Acupuncturist who communicates effectively with me, we can avoid that kind of problem by staggering the treatments (allowing the homoeopathy a week or so to settle in, not starting new treatments during the aggravation period, not applying herbs or acupuncture to any symptoms that flare up or appear in that aggravtion period).
